
The USDA has announced their $1 billion investment into the construction and improvement of critical community facilities around the country, including several in Wisconsin.
In a news release, the USDA stated “This infrastructure funding will increase access to health care, education and public safety while spurring community development and building sound infrastructure for people living in rural communities.”
The Wisconsin facilities that will be receiving money include the Couderay Volunteer Fire Department, the Village of White Lake, the Towns of Mountain, Concrete and Bever, and the Cities of Niagra, and Park Falls among others.
